South Korea’s Kospi has staged a stunning comeback. How long will the bull market last?

South Korea's Kospi has staged a reversal from its latest rout, returning to bull-market territory as investors piled back into the semiconductor giants that dominate the index.

India, Southern African customs bloc revive trade pact talks

The move revives talks between India and SACU, comprising South Africa, Botswana, Namibia, Lesotho and Eswatini, after five rounds ‌of negotiations between 2002 and 2010 ended without a deal…
